Discipline priests in WoW have their shtick being that damage done to enemies will cause healing on allies. And other people mentioned that in 4e you had quite a few powers that had some ally buffing rider contingent on the move hitting an enemy.
However I do think that the whole idea of "your attacks landing causes some beneficial effect for an ally" is very much a tactical video game/miniatures game conceit. You'd have no real world reason to associate punching someone in the face and healing someone else, and it only makes sense in a context of action economy and letting someone run around doing something more interesting/active than sitting around and throwing out heals. So the systems with such a concept might or might not be the sorts of games you'd want to play in the first place.
